The story went viral when the woman shared the details in a post on popular social media platform X (formerly Twitter).
In the post, she revealed that her cousin insisted that her wedding not take place at her father's house, as he did not contribute to her life.
Instead, she chose to hold the wedding at her uncle's house, who had helped her through school.
She also asked her father not to speak on the occasion of the wedding, a move that sparked a lot of backlash.
His statement read: “Nothing is happening in your marriage that you can't stop. My cousin insisted that she not get married at her father's house because he didn't do anything for her. She chose an uncle who helped her through school, told her father not to talk and no one died.”
The post quickly gained traction, with many users taking to the comments section to share their thoughts on the matter.
